Ngal’ayel Mukau – Profile & Rising Star

Born on 3 November 2004 in Mechelen, Belgium, Ngal’ayel Mukau is a dynamic midfielder of Belgian and DR Congo nationality . He stands around 1.86 m tall and plays primarily as a defensive midfielder, though his versatility allows him to slot into central or even attacking midfield roles .

Club Journey & Breakthrough

Mukau began his footballing journey at KV Mechelen, with a brief stint at Zulte Waregem before returning to his boyhood club . He made his senior debut in January 2023 and accumulated 35 appearances for Mechelen through the 2023–24 season .

In July 2024, Lille snapped him up with a four-year deal reportedly worth around €4 million, with potential add-ons of up to €1 million . Mukau quickly became a first-team regular, featuring in 22 Ligue 1 games and making eight Champions League appearances, where he scored two goals .

His standout moment came on 27 November 2024, when he bagged a brace against Bologna in the Champions League. That feat made him the youngest Lille player ever to score twice in a Champions League match .
